Comparison review

The Motorola Edge 50 has an overall score of 81.2, which is a little bit better than the Moto G7 Plus's score of 76.1. Both of these devices use Android OS (Operating System), but Motorola Edge 50 has newer 14 version and Moto G7 Plus has Android 10. The Motorola Edge 50 is a noticeably newer and just a bit thinner phone than Moto G7 Plus, although it is also just a bit heavier.

The Motorola Edge 50 counts with a sharper screen than Motorola Moto G7 Plus, because it has a quite larger display, a slightly better 1220 x 2712 pixels resolution and a bit better number of pixels in each inch of display.

The Motorola Edge 50 features a superior camera than Moto G7 Plus, because although it has a tinier aperture which is worse for low light captures and videos, and they both have the same video frame rate and the same (4K) video resolution, the Motorola Edge 50 also counts with a lot higher resolution camera in the back and a way larger sensor which gives a lot higher image and video quality.

Motorola Edge 50 features a better memory to store more apps and games than Moto G7 Plus, because although it has no slot for SD memory cards, it also counts with more internal memory. Motorola Edge 50 features a very superior battery life than Moto G7 Plus, because it has 5000mAh of battery capacity.
